I started the week having an unbootable USB. I've since installed Unraid on a new USB, gotten through QEMU issues booting to get the OS up, and have watched the Spaceinvader One video to learn the new pooling mechanics and have setup pools with my unassigned drives. What I'm having problems with is my docker and vm setup.

 

When I was able to get my vm functionality turned on, I was not able to see any graphics cards nor my sound card in the options for devices. I went into my MB and fixed the vt-d concerns (again thanks to Spaceinvader One) and was hoping that everything would be working now. Instead, I've hit a wall where I see ```Docker Service failed to start.``` when I navigate to the Docker tab, I see ```Libvirt Service failed to start.``` when I navigate to the VM tab, and I'm not sure what to try next. I tried stopping them and clearing their folders for their shares to start fresh, but that doesn't seem to have helped. Below is my hardware profile. Would greatly appreciate any tips, tricks, or missteps I may have made that I could try again and clean it up.

A point to note: Is that setting Use Cache=No does not cause any files to be moved from cache to array (you need Use Cache=Yes for this to happen).   Also, despite the ‘No’ setting if a file already exists on the cache (e.g docker.img) then it will be used.    I mention this because your cache drive is nearly full.

 

I notice also that your ‘system’ share has files on both cache and disk1 so it is not clear where your docker.img file is located so it might be worth checking you do not have one in both locations (if you do the one on the cache is used preferentially).   Also you currently have the docker service disabled under Settings->Docker which is why you cannot use docker at the moment.
